R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N FAULT AND EARTHQUAKE IN SUMATERA, INDONESIA
1. INTRODUCTION
Indonesia is located at the triple junction of the Australian Plate, Eurasian Plate, and Pacific Plate. The Australian Plate
is converging with the southeastern segment of the Eurasian Plate, called the Sunda Plate, at a relative plate motion rate
of approximately 60 mm/a. This plate motion is oblique to the Sumatran Subduction Zone. The boundary-parallel shear
motion of the convergence transpires mainly along the Sumatran Fault, while the boundary-perpendicular convergent
motion is accommodated by underthrusting along the Sunda Megathrust at a rate of approximately 45 mm/a. Because of
these complex tectonics, Indonesia is an earthquake-prone country. Figure 1 shows that the tectonic and geographic
location of Sumatran Fault.
The great Sumatra – Andaman earthquake and Tsunami of 2004 was dramatic reminder of the importance of
understanding the seismic and tsunami hazards of subduction zones. There’s several earthquakes happen in Sumatran
which are in March 2005 Sunda Megathrust ruptured producing moment magnitude amount 8.6; in 1797 producing
moment magnitude amount of 8.8 and in 1833 producing moment magnitude amount of 9.0 at the same area. There is
several ways to understand between the relationship between fault and earthquake. The commonly method is using GPS
measurements, join inversion of teleseismic body wave data and strong ground motion data, InSAR, etc.
Here, we shows the relationship between those topics using two paper and what’s the historical earthquake occured
to understand the patterns. Those earthquakes in Sumatran are correspond to each other and connected by the
geographical of Sumatran Island.

statement about the relationship between earthquake and faults. In Paper 1 (Estimation of the 2010 Mentawai tsunami
earthquake rupture process from joint inversion of teleseismic and strong ground motion data) shows The 2010
Mentawai earthquake generated a locally devastating tsunami much larger than expected based on the seismic
magnitude. Source process inversion results indicate a shallow dip, consistent with an origin on the Sunda Megathrust.
The rupture nucleated around the hypocenter and propagated to the southwest and broke the first asperity centering at
14 km from the epicenter with maximum slip amounting to 3.9 m, then propagated along the strike direction to the
northwest where the second asperity was broken, which was centered about 78 km from the epicenter. this paper identify
this earthquake as a tsunami earthquake because of its excessively long rupture duration and its generation of a greater
than expected tsunami. However, there are large differences in slip distributions from the different modeling methods and
datasets. Although this paper cannot reconcile these complexities and large uncertainties on the amount of slip still exist,
this paper found the conclusion that the majority of slip occurred far from the islands at very shallow depths to be robust.
As mentioned above, many large earthquakes have occurred in this region. After comprehensive analysis, the 2010
Mentawai Mw7.8 earthquake ruptured immediately updip of and was probably triggered by stress changes following the
September 2007 Mw8.5 Sumatran earthquake. This area may have last ruptured as part of the 1797 Mw8.6 and 1833
Mw8.9 events, described by Natawidjaja et al. as having about 18 m of megathrust slip to explain the co-seismic uplift.
Further north, the 2005 Mw8.6 Nias earthquake ruptured the same approximate area. Available high resolution

From other paper (Partial Rupture of Locked Patch of the Sumatra Megathrust during the 2007 Earthquake
Secquence) shows that the rupture area of the 2007 Mentawai earthquakes was confined to a subset of a locked portion
that is surrounded by creep during the interseismic period. Such permanent barriers, which are found to influence the
down-dip extent as well as the lateral extent of megathrust ruptures, can be imaged from the modelling of interseismic
strain except when they lie in stress shadows, inparticular along the up-dip portion of the plate interface. The complex
spatio-temporal pattern of the 2007 rupture is probably related to the fact that it produced much less slip than did
historical earthquakes in the area. The 2007 ruptures released only 25% of the deficit of moment that had accumulated
since the last rupture. The sequence essentially ruptured a set of asperities, which triggered each other through static and
dynamic interactions but did not cooperate efficiently, because of the intervening barriers. Some of these barriers are
most likely not permanent and are related to the slip in past earthquakes. Whereas permanently creeping barriers should
tend to favour some regularity and similarity of earthquakes, the presence of non-permanent barriers due to the stress
distribution left over from previous ruptures is probably the major factor introducing irregularity, as observed in dynamic
fault models. This is probably the main reason that neither the slip-predictable nor the time-predictable models apply,
and why the 2007 earthquakes did not grow as big as the 1833 earthquake. This supports the view that seismic asperities
are probably not permanent features 28 but rather move from one rupture to another within the area that is locked in the
interseismic period.
